Hi team,

Before I hand off the 3.2 release, please note the humidity sensor drift reported on Verdana controllers in the Elmbrook trial site. Drift exceeds 4% after roughly ten days of continuous operation; firmware 3.2.1 adds an automatic recalibration cycle every 72 hours. Support should advise growers to install 3.2.1 and trigger a manual recalibration once. The hotfix bundle must be verified before distribution, so I'm including the signing key used for the 3.2.1 packages below.

release key, fahof-yagap: bky3_m5d

## Account Recovery — Fenwick Handlers

Cold starts on the Fenwick serverless tier can delay recovery emails by up to 90 seconds. Please reassure the customer and wait before retrying, as duplicate requests invalidate earlier links. If the handler remains cold after three minutes, unlock the recovery console using the passphrase shown below.

strongbox words: lamwyn-istax-tamvan-beldor-pelax-norys-kasdor-wenmir-kelax-ralix-holir-silok-ulawyn

Team,

Heads up: the Brightmoor password reset revamp ships tonight. Old reset links die at cutover; new ones use signed single-use slugs. If partners report dead links, tell them to re-request. Rollback switch is in the Ostler console under Flags > reset-v2.

If you need to poke the staging reset API during the window, use the bearer token below.

login token, yajeg-fawif: eyJhbGciOiJIUzI1NiIsInR5cCI6IkpXVCJ9.eyJzdWIiOiIEdPQYnZXaZIn0.HSRTnYZBx0Qc

Heads up: if the Lintrock baseline file in the Quarrow repo drifts from main, CI fails with a "stale baseline" error even when the code is fine. Quick fix is to regenerate the baseline on a clean checkout and re-push. If a customer build is blocked, confirm the failing run matches the token below before escalating.

build token for yadug-yagag: htk21_c863c33eb8b82c0c9c152